CHANGELOG — Pennywhistle billing worker now defaults to blue-green deploys instead of rolling restarts. Quick heads-up for the sync: cutover drains invoices from blue before green takes traffic, so mid-cycle deploys no longer drop charges. Old rollout flags are ignored. The new default deploy configuration is as follows.

settings of kageg-hahaf:
[gilix]
port = 6379
team = rusael
host = gilix.braskstack.local
region = upper-4
access_code = ac_9ca8f6
timeout_ms = 1500

**Action item (P2) — Shorebell tide widget**

Incident root cause: the widget's upstream poller retried without jitter, hammering the tide API and tripping its rate limiter, which then served stale tables for six hours. Fix shipped: bounded exponential backoff plus a hard cap on concurrent fetches. Security reviewer should confirm the cap values prevent amplification if the upstream endpoint is spoofed. Approved retry and cap constants follow.

tuning constants:
QUOTAS = {
    "ulaix": 1,
    "zorix": 1,
}

// Cold-start tuning for the Pellworth serverless handlers.
// Release managers: these constants control pre-warm pool size and
// initialization timeouts. Raising the pool reduces first-request
// latency after a deploy but increases idle cost on the Harlowe
// cluster. Adjust only in coordination with the capacity review,
// and record changes in the rollout log. Current values are below.

constants for kawif-fahaf:
QUOTAS = {
    "ulawyn": 5,
    "quenael": 10,
    "wenath": 2,
    "ulaix": 1,
}